Building an atmosphere with music for puzzle solving starts with a clear sense of purpose. Before choosing tracks, define what immersion means for you: is it a sense of timeless quiet, a cinematic sweep, or a subtle ambient hum that stays in the background? Decide on the role music will play during sessions—should it signal transitions, encourage steady pacing, or simply reduce external distractions? As you plan, consider the puzzle types you enjoy, your preferred working tempo, and how you respond to different soundscapes. The aim is to support cognition without hijacking it, letting melodies recycle in a way that feels almost invisible yet consistently present.
Start with a versatile base of instrumental pieces. Instrumentals reduce semantic interference and help you stay connected to the task. Look for tracks that emphasize evolving textures over prominent melodies, gentle rhythms rather than driving beats, and sparse instrumentation that won’t compete with your inner monologue. A well-chosen base library might include ambient piano, soft synthetic pads, muted strings, and light field recordings. Create short playlists that can be mixed into longer sessions. Maintain variety by rotating composers, ensuring the mood shifts gradually rather than abruptly, so you can slide from one cognitive state to another.

Mood transitions matter because problem solving often moves through stages. In early phases, you might favor calm, spacious sounds that reduce cognitive load and invite hypothesis generation. As insights emerge, you can introduce slightly more presence—textures with gentle motion that keep alertness high without becoming distracting. When you reach a plateau, a brief change in tempo or timbre can reset mental momentum, sparking fresh perspectives without breaking concentration. The key is subtlety: transitions should feel like breathing, not jarring interruptions. Experiment with cross-fades, layered atmospheres, and short dwell times to find what reliably nudges your cognition forward.
Another essential element is the artist and track selection process. Favor producers who specialize in background music for focus, study, or gaming, as their compositions tend to respect cognitive bandwidth. Build a catalog that balances warmth and coolness, ensuring a spectrum from woodsy analog textures to cool digital atmospheres. Pay attention to dynamics—avoid tracks with sudden crescendos that could disrupt pacing. Keep a running log of which tracks align with specific types of puzzles or stages of solving. Over time, you’ll refine a personal map linking sonic cues to cognitive states, improving both efficiency and enjoyment during sessions.

Structuring playlists for long solving sessions calls for careful segmentation. Create blocks of 20 to 40 minutes with a clear arc, starting with low-intensity material and gradually deepening into more immersive soundscapes. After reaching a peak, ease back to quieter textures to prevent fatigue. You can predefine arrival points where a puzzle reaches a milestone or a solution idea crystallizes. By matching track duration to your solving cadence, you reduce the need for constant manual changes. Use this approach to sustain a steady mental tempo, ensuring that the music remains an unobtrusive companion rather than a constant soundtrack demanding attention.
When selecting acoustic textures, consider the room you’re solving in. If you’re in a noisy environment, choose denser textures with a soft high-frequency roll-off that masks distractions. In a quiet room, lighter textures with more air and space can help you perceive subtle hints emerging from the puzzle. The physical space shapes how you perceive music, so don’t hesitate to tailor playlists for different locations. If possible, test new tracks in the actual solving environment and observe how your concentration, patience, and problem-solving speed respond. Acoustic comfort extends beyond the music itself. Consider using a gentle headphone profile or a speaker setup that yields a smooth, non-fatiguing sound. Avoid overly bright tones that can stimulate the senses too aggressively. A neutral or slightly warm sonic character often supports sustained attention better than slick, high-gloss production. Manage volume so it supports immersion without creating a constant demand on your auditory system. An easy rule is to keep the volume where you can still hear your own thoughts clearly, while the music remains a soft, guiding presence that whispers ideas rather than shouting them.
In addition to instrumental tracks, you can borrow techniques from film music, such as recurring motifs, leitmotifs, and subtle thematic development. A short motif can act as a reconnaissance beacon, gently signaling a shift in problem space as you attempt a new approach. Vary the orchestration over time so the motif evolves, mirroring your growing understanding of the puzzle. If your library includes procedural or generative pieces, experiment with evolving patterns that avoid repetition-induced fatigue. The goal is to nurture a sense of continuity, even as you explore different angles and strategies.

Practical workflow ideas help you apply playlist strategies consistently. Before starting, set a solving target—say, a 60-minute session with two problem phases. Prepare two or three distinct playlists to rotate when you shift gears, reducing the cognitive burden of decision-making. During the first phase, rely on spacious ambient textures; in the second, introduce slightly more dynamic elements to re-energize attention. If you solve a particularly stubborn clue, celebrate with a brief, gentle lift in energy and a quick return to calm. The trick is to maintain momentum while avoiding music becoming a clumsy crutch that distracts from critical thinking.
Keep metadata tidy so you can adapt quickly. Tag tracks by mood, tempo, and texture, and note how each category correlates with your solving outcomes. A simple tagging system allows you to assemble bespoke mixes for specific puzzle types, such as word-based challenges or image-based ones. Periodically review your playlists to prune tracks that no longer fit your needs. Replacement should emphasize tracks with time-tested compatibility, ensuring your sonic ecosystem remains reliable over weeks and months. A well-maintained library saves mental space for problem analysis and reduces hesitancy during exploration.
Balancing repetition and novelty is essential for long sessions. Repetition helps your brain settle into a productive rhythm, but too much sameness can dull attention. Introduce new tracks periodically, perhaps weekly or after completing a set of puzzles, to refresh cognitive associations without breaking immersion. You can reserve a “discovery” playlist for such updates, featuring fresh textures and composers. Simultaneously, keep a core of trusted tracks that consistently help you solve faster. This dual strategy preserves familiarity while inviting curiosity, a combination that sustains motivation through challenging problem-solving marathons.
Finally, tune your system for sustainable practice. Make time for a deliberate warm-up routine that primes your cognitive networks and a cool-down period that eases the brain back to baseline after intense sessions. Use a closing playlist with very low activity and drift toward silence gradually, mirroring the transition from problem space to reflection. Document your insights after each session—note which tracks supported ideas, which transitions felt jarring, and how your pace shifted over time. With consistent tracking and mindful curation, your atmospheric puzzle music can become a resilient catalyst for concentration, creativity, and pleasure in solving.
